How to Pronounce "wear and tear"

expression

WAIR-uhn-TAIR
WAIR-uhn-TAIR

Definition

Gradual damage or reduced quality that happens to something over time because it is used regularly. Commonly refers to physical items like furniture, cars, or machines.
